Princely Gift (1951–1973) was a British Thoroughbred racehorse and sire. In a racing career which lasted from 1953 until 1955 he ran twenty-three times and won nine races. After showing good, but unexceptional form in his first two seasons, he improved significantly in the summer of 1955 and ended his career with a record-breaking win in the Portland Handicap. Having been awarded one of the highest Timeform figures of the decade, Princely Gift was retired to stud at the end of the season and had considerable success as a sire of winners.
